Steve Kloves wrote and directed The Fabulous Baker Boys, which was brilliant movie with huge chemistry between the cast, and his first. He followed that up with Flesh and Bone, and never directed another movie.
After 70 minutes, boy is Flesh and Bone booooooooring. What a fucking dud.
He also wrote Wonder Boys, which I remember being excellent, and had big commercial success with children's movies.

Took my boys to see the new TMNT movie last night
And you know what? It's not bad. Definitely a kids/teens movie, this is not a shitty gritty reboot. Effectively a movie about outsiders wanting to be accepted.
Good voice cast (Ice Cube is fucking great)
I liked the "rough" animation style (looks like a comic book)
A soundtrack including Blackstreet, A Tribe Called Quest, O'l Dirty Bastard, and M.O.P. is going to get a tick from me too -
